Hi there I'm Wayne and I am in Auckland New Zealand and have a problem with a 2008 Range Rover Sport 4.4 V8. The vehicle is randomly applying what seems like the brakes which is almost going into a limp mode, when going around a sharp corner in either direction. We have had the vehicle looked at by the local Land rover workshop but there are no error codes and it only does it on some corners not all and only every now and again. It seems like it is only going down a slight hill that it does it so we are at wits end trying to figure this out. Can anyone suggest what may be causing this. The vehicle has brand new Pirelli tyres and has been wheel aligned and balanced by experts?

Welcome to the forum. Have the parking brake checked, the actuator is known to have issues.
